golang可以做大数据吗
短信预约 -IT技能 免费直播动态提醒
go 语言可以用于处理大数据,原因在于其高并发性、高效内存管理、可扩展性以及丰富的库和工具。其主要应用场景包括数据处理、数据管道、分布式计算、数据分析以及存储和检索。
Go 语言在大数据中的应用
可以,Go 语言可以用于处理大数据。
原因:
- 高并发性: Go 语言采用协程机制,可以同时处理大量并发请求,适用于处理海量数据。
- 高效内存管理: Go 语言使用垃圾回收机制,可以自动释放不再使用的内存,避免内存泄漏,提高大数据处理效率。
- 可扩展性: Go 语言支持模块化编程,可以将大数据处理任务拆分为多个模块,方便扩展和维护。
- 丰富的库和工具: Go 语言提供了许多用于处理大数据的库和工具,如 Apache Beam 和 Google Cloud Platform。
应用场景:
Go 语言在大数据领域的主要应用场景包括:
- 数据处理: 过滤、排序、聚合和转换海量数据。
- 数据管道: 构建数据处理管道,将数据从一个来源传输到另一个来源。
- 分布式计算: 在分布式系统中处理大数据,如 MapReduce 和 Spark。
- 数据分析: 使用统计和机器学习技术对大数据进行分析和洞察。
- 存储和检索: 管理和检索大数据,如使用 NoSQL 数据库和分布式文件系统。
以上就是golang可以做大数据吗的详细内容,更多请关注编程网其它相关文章!
免责声明:
① 本站未注明“稿件来源”的信息均来自网络整理。其文字、图片和音视频稿件的所属权归原作者所有。本站收集整理出于非商业性的教育和科研之目的,并不意味着本站赞同其观点或证实其内容的真实性。仅作为临时的测试数据,供内部测试之用。本站并未授权任何人以任何方式主动获取本站任何信息。
② 本站未注明“稿件来源”的临时测试数据将在测试完成后最终做删除处理。有问题或投稿请发送至: 邮箱/279061341@qq.com QQ/279061341